SECURE LOCKOUT PERIODS
If a wrong code is entered three times in a row, the digital keypad will begin a
20 second secure lockout period. During this secure lockout period the
keypad will become disabled.
If a wrong code is entered three more times in a row, the digital keypad will
begin another 20 second secure lockout period.
If a wrong code is entered three times in a row for a third time, the digital
keypad will begin a 5 minute secure lockout period.
Once the lockout period has expired, the safe can be unlocked using the
correct pass code.
You may use the override key to open safe, but keypad will complete the full
lockout period.

REPLACING BATTERIES

NOTE: The pass code will not be erased if the batteries become weak or are removed.
Weak or dead batteries should be replaced immediately and all 4 batteries should be
changed. To replace the batteries please follow the instructions in STEP 2. in the
"SETUP" section. Remember to always remove batteries from safe if not using for an
extended period of time. If your batteries are completely dead and you cannot open
the safe by using the digital keypad, use the override access key to open safe and
access the battery compartment.
NOTE: It is NOT RECOMMENDED to use Non-alkaline or rechargeable batteries.
IF YOU FORGET THE PASSCODE
1. Use the override access key to open safe.
2. With door open, press red reset button inside door.
3. Yellow light is on; enter new pass code in 30 seconds.
4. Enter pass code (3 to 8 digits) followed by "A" or "B".
5. Safe will beep and yellow light will turn off.
